Definition: grouse
grouse: A grouse is a small game bird, with two main species in Europe: the black grouse and the red grouse. Raising grouse provides income from game bird markets and supports biodiversity.
Angus & Simental Mix Beef
grouse: A grouse is a small game bird, with two main species in Europe: the black grouse and the red grouse. Raising grouse provides income from game bird markets and supports biodiversity.